Old Vespas lean to the right, because they are heavier on the right side, as that is where the engine is. But I wouldn't think a brand new Goldwing would have such an issue. The only bikes that I have ever ridden that did that WERE old Vespas. My 1200 tracks straight with both hands off the bars. It will develop an oscillation in the front end if the tire pressure gets a little low.
